Opplysninger | Intro -- Contents -- Acknowledgements -- Introduction: beyond the politics of identity? -- 1 Beyond realism? Modes of reading in Marxist-socialist and post-Marxist-socialist Television drama criticism -- 2 The end(s) of feminism(s)? From Madonna to Ally McBeal -- 3 Divided duties: diasporic subjectivities and 'race relations' dramas (Supply and Demand, The Bill, Second Generation) -- 4 The world of enterprise: myths of the global and global myths (Star Trek) -- 5 Only human nature after all? Romantic attractions and queer dilemmas (Queer as Folk) -- Conclusion: beyond (simple) representation? Metrosexuality and The Murder of Stephen Lawrence -- References -- Index.. - Beyond Representation poses the question as to whether over the last thirty years there have been signs of 'progress'/'progressiveness' in the representation of 'marginalised' or subaltern identity categories, within television drama in Britain and the US.
